EVILGENTLEMAN'S GUIDE TO STRIP BARS OF MONTREAL
3: Le 281
Male dancers serving a female clientele
Types of shows unknown (to me, anyways)
Le 281, or Club 281, as it is known in English, is located on Sainte-Catherine Street near Saint-Denis Street. Probably the best known male stripper establishment in the province of Quebec , it is one of the most popular places for bachelorette parties and the like. As far as I know,...
